yum -y install gcc
下载 上面网页中的tar.gz,然后 上传到/usr/local目录下,接着 解压tar包
然后cd到 刚解压的目录
使用make指令进行安装, PREFIX代表redis安装的路径
make PREFIX=/usr/local/redis install
备注:如果不指定安装路径,则默认安装在/usr/local/bin目录下
下面将redis配置文件从源码中拷贝一份到到安装目录下
cd redis-6.2.5/
cp redis.conf ../redis/bin
vi sentinel.conf 编写哨兵模式文件
./redis-sentinel /myredis/sentinel.conf 切换到/usr/local/bin下,然后启动
info replication 查看主从关系
redis-server /myredis/redis.conf 启动redis服务器
redis-cli -p 6379 启动redis客户端
redis-cli -h hadoop004 -p 6381 ping 试着连接hadoop004主机6381端口,是否是通着的
nohup redis-server /myredis/redis.conf & 开启后台启动redis服务器
ps -ef|grep redis 查看redis进程信息
kill -9 redis进程号 关闭redis
config get dir 查看配置文件中所配的dir值
config get port 查看配置文件配的port值
sentinel.conf编写内容如下:
sentinel monitor mymaster 192.168.2.128 6379 1 监视192.168.2.128 这个主机的6379 端口,一旦这个死了,重新选举投出一个新主机
查看redis进程 ps -ef|grep redis
检查6379端口是否在监听 netstat -lntp | grep 6379
kill -s 9 进程号 关掉redis
可以给redis配置访问密码:
FR:徐海涛(hunk Xu)
QQ技术交流群:386476712